Output 3988d7da3dbaabd79595fc025baf3a4c64c899d05ac07dc24e384cd439f73987:0

value
644628
script pubkey
OP_0 OP_PUSHBYTES_20 f51b8b1fdc8ac3b28cb89c8b70badf262ec04dd1
address
bc1q75dck87u3tpm9r9cnj9hpwklychvqnw3q3glrq
transaction
3988d7da3dbaabd79595fc025baf3a4c64c899d05ac07dc24e384cd439f73987
spent
true